Even at $4500US I think there will be very limited demand for this top. It's primary use is for winter driving. At the current price you can drive a very nice used car in the winter for that price, particularly if you need to put winter tires on the Boxster which makes winter driving even more expensive. Unless you are limited to one car for other reasons it seems many people would just drive another car in the winter. If you're going to drive the Boxster in a northern climate in the winter and want a hard top it's also less than half the cost to put a Porsche top on. It just is a lot to pay it seems.
